Turkish weightlifter Yağmur Bulut wins 3 medals!
Yağmur Bulut won three medals at the U-15 Youth European Weightlifting Championships held in Greece.

The Turkish weightlifter achieved this feat during the ongoing competition in Greece.
According to a statement from the Turkish Weightlifting Federation, the event took place at the Pale De Sport Alexandreio Melathron Hall in Thessaloniki. Competing in the under-15 women’s 76 kg category, Yağmur Bulut secured two silver medals with 91 kg in the clean and jerk and a total of 165 kg, earning the title of European runner-up. She also claimed a bronze medal by lifting 74 kg in the snatch.
The total medal count for Turkish athletes at the event reached 44, comprising 13 gold, 19 silver, and 12 bronze.
